I would not trust this site

I would not trust this site. It seems like its sole purpose is to scrape LinkedIn data from its users. I was going to spend $10 on a spreadsheet at the site, but it was impossible to sign in without giving the site permission to share your *photo* and personal data from LinkedIn. Yikes! If I can't trust the site to not share my personal data, why in the world would I share payment data with it too? Beware! Read the terms and conditions of the site before logging in and/or buying anything from them.

Hello,
Thank you for considering purchasing a best practice from Eloquens.com
Regarding the account creating using the LinkedIn login, the request is fairly standard for any type of social login, we are not stealing personal information or anything else, the profile image and email address are used just to be able to create your personal account on Eloquens, there's no other personal information taken from your account as it's restricted directly by the standard LinkedIn social login. There is no scraping of LinkedIn in any way.

In case you still don't think want to use the LinkedIn login, you can easily create an account by using a standard login email/password.
